From Exclusive to Inclusive: The Rise of Free NFTs

Introduction

NFTs, or non-fungible tokens, have taken the digital world by storm. These unique digital assets have gained significant attention and value, with artists, collectors, and investors flocking to participate in this new form of digital ownership. However, the initial exclusivity and high price tags associated with many NFTs have created barriers for entry for many individuals.

Recognizing the need for inclusivity, a new trend has emerged in the NFT space: the rise of free NFTs. These are NFTs that are distributed at no cost or with minimal fees, allowing a broader audience to access and enjoy the benefits of owning digital assets.

The Evolution of NFTs

When NFTs first gained popularity, they were primarily associated with high-profile sales and auctions of exclusive digital artworks, often reaching exorbitant prices. These high-priced NFTs were seen as status symbols, limited to a select few who could afford them.

However, as the market matured and the demand for NFTs grew, artists and creators started exploring alternative ways to engage with their audience. This led to the emergence of free NFTs, which have since gained momentum and offered a more inclusive experience for both artists and collectors.

Why Free NFTs Matter

Free NFTs play a crucial role in democratizing the NFT market. They enable wider participation and allow individuals who may not have the financial means to invest in high-priced NFTs to still engage with digital assets and be part of the NFT community.

For artists, free NFTs provide an opportunity to reach a larger audience and gain exposure without relying solely on the traditional art market. By offering free or low-cost NFTs, artists can attract new fans and collectors who may later invest in their exclusive pieces.

Additionally, free NFTs encourage creativity and experimentation. Artists can explore different styles and concepts, and collectors can build diverse collections without significant financial risk. This fosters innovation and pushes the boundaries of what NFTs can represent and offer.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

Q: How can I obtain free NFTs?

A: There are several ways to obtain free NFTs. Some artists and platforms distribute them as a promotional strategy, while others may offer them as rewards for participation or engagement on their platforms. Additionally, some NFT marketplaces have sections dedicated to free or low-cost NFTs.

Q: Are free NFTs valuable?

A: The value of an NFT is subjective and can vary depending on factors such as the artist’s reputation, scarcity, and demand. While free NFTs may not have the same monetary value as exclusive pieces, they can still hold value in terms of personal enjoyment, collection building, and potential future appreciation.

Q: Are free NFTs less secure or of lower quality?

A: The security and quality of an NFT are not inherently linked to its price. Free NFTs can have the same level of security and quality as high-priced ones, as it depends on the technology and standards implemented by the platform or artist issuing the NFT.

Q: Can I sell or trade free NFTs?

A: Yes, in most cases, you can sell or trade free NFTs just like any other NFT. However, it’s important to check the terms and conditions set by the artist or platform to ensure you have the rights to do so.
